• Send: Send the currently displayed or highlighted picture as a Picture message. • Set As: Assign the currently displayed or highlighted picture to be standby screen Main Wallpaper, as a Picture ID for someone in your Contacts list, or as Front Wallpaper. • Erase Images: Erase selected unlocked pictures in the Picture Gallery. Locked pictures must be unlocked before you can erase them. • Rename: Rename the currently displayed or highlighted picture. • Lock / Unlock: Lock the currently displayed or highlighted picture so that it cannot be deleted, or unlock the picture so that it can be deleted. • Slide Show: View your photos and other images as an automatic slide show. • Image Info: View the Title, time and date created, size, and resolution of the currently highlighted or displayed picture. Switch From Expanded to Thumbnail Mode 1. Highlight a picture that you wish to view full size, then press VIEW. 2. Press LIST to return to the thumbnail view of your photos. Send Pictures Take a picture and send it to anyone with a compatible device in a few easy steps. 1. Press Take in camera mode to take a picture. 2. Press Send. The Create Pic Msg screen displays. 3. Enter or Add the recipient's phone number or Email address using the keypad. 4. Press OK. The address(es) save and the Subject field displays on the Create Pic Msg screen. Use the Navigation key to move to the other message fields. (For more information, refer to "Messages" on page 45.) 5. Press Send to send the Picture message to the intended recipients When you are finished composing your message. 64
